Novak Djokovic hits the perfect return

The Serb was up against Carlos Alcaraz at the Riyadh Tennis Season Cup. While Djokovic won the opening set, Alcaraz came back strongly to win the next two sets to win the match. However, during the match, an interesting scene occurred that caught everyone’s eye.

Alcaraz was serving in the fourth game, being three breakpoints down. On this occasion, Djokovic hit a sumptuous forehand return that went past Alcaraz. It left the Spaniard stranded and he was left wondering what had happened. After Djokovic hit the return, he did some action through his hand that suggested that the shot was too hot to handle.

It was a perfect start for Djokovic in the first match of the 2024 season, albeit an exhibition event. However, Alcaraz came back strongly to level the match 1-1. In the final set, Alcaraz took the lead early which proved to be enough as he powered past Djokovic in three sets 4-6, 6-4, 6-4.

Djokovic has been drawing much attention over the recent past owing to his exploits this season. Earlier this month, legendary tennis coach, Rick Macci, had the perfect comparison between the trio of Federer, Nadal, and Djokovic.

Macci all praise for Djokovic

ADVERTISEMENT

The former coach of Serena Williams, Macci has been actively involved in the tennis world. He often speaks about the various happenings in the sport. During one such occasion, he spoke highly about Djokovic.

Macci said, “Roger made the game look like BALLET. Rafa made the game look like BOXING. Novak makes the game look like a BOXING and BALLET.”
